In this episode of Football Insights, the panel explores the rise of set pieces and whether they are redefining elite football or exposing a lack of creativity in open play. We also review the CAF Champions League knockout first legs, focusing on Mamelodi Sundowns’ win over Espérance de Tunis, FAR Rabat’s 2-0 result against RS Berkane, and what lies ahead in the return fixtures. Finally, the team debates contrasting styles, direct and vertical versus patient and positional, breaking down the tactics, risks, and what is working in today’s game.
